Chilworth House School is an other independent special not applicable school in Oxford, Oxfordshire , serving pupils aged 5-12, with 36 pupils, and a capacity of 36 places. The school is currently at or above capacity, making catchment area proximity important for admissions.

What is the catchment area for Chilworth House School?
The catchment area for Chilworth House School is the geographic zone Oxfordshire uses to prioritise admissions when this not applicable school receives more applications than it has places. Children living inside the boundary are ranked higher under the oversubscription criteria, after looked-after children and siblings. Oxfordshire publishes the exact boundary and the last distance offered before each admissions cycle, and the boundary can change year to year.

Chilworth House School has a published admission number of 36 places. 36 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 100%. The school is at or above its published limit of 36 places. Oxfordshire allocates places using ranked criteria: looked-after children first, then siblings, then catchment distance.
